




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
2025年嵌入式開發(fā)工具分析試題及答案姓名:____________________
一、單項選擇題(每題2分,共10題)
1.下列哪個工具不是嵌入式系統(tǒng)開發(fā)中常用的調試工具?
A.GDB
B.IAREWARM
C.KeilMDK
D.FlashMagic
2.以下哪個工具主要用于嵌入式系統(tǒng)的代碼編輯和項目管理?
A.Eclipse
B.QtCreator
C.VisualStudioCode
D.NetBeans
3.下列哪個工具不是嵌入式系統(tǒng)開發(fā)中的仿真工具?
A.QEMU
B.VirtualBox
C.Docker
D.ModelSim
4.以下哪個工具主要用于嵌入式系統(tǒng)的代碼靜態(tài)分析?
A.SonarQube
B.Coverity
C.Fortify
D.Checkmarx
5.在嵌入式系統(tǒng)開發(fā)中,以下哪個工具用于生成可執(zhí)行文件?
A.GCC
B.LD
C.AS
D.AR
6.以下哪個工具主要用于嵌入式系統(tǒng)的實時操作系統(tǒng)(RTOS)開發(fā)?
A.RT-ThreadStudio
B.FreeRTOSConfig
C.VxWorksConfig
D.ZephyrConfig
7.以下哪個工具主要用于嵌入式系統(tǒng)的硬件描述語言(HDL)設計?
A.Verilog
B.VHDL
C.UML
D.SysML
8.在嵌入式系統(tǒng)開發(fā)中,以下哪個工具用于處理硬件接口?
A.UML
B.SysML
C.HAL
D.VHDL
9.以下哪個工具主要用于嵌入式系統(tǒng)的網(wǎng)絡通信?
A.Wireshark
B.TCPdump
C.Wi-FiAnalyzer
D.Netcat
10.在嵌入式系統(tǒng)開發(fā)中,以下哪個工具用于生成文檔?
A.Doxygen
B.Sphinx
C.Javadoc
D.DocBook
二、多項選擇題(每題3分,共5題)
1.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的集成開發(fā)環(huán)境(IDE)?
A.IAREWARM
B.KeilMDK
C.Eclipse
D.VisualStudioCode
E.IntelliJIDEA
2.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的調試工具?
A.GDB
B.JTAG
C.LogicAnalyzer
D.ProtocolAnalyzer
E.FlashMagic
3.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的仿真工具?
A.QEMU
B.VirtualBox
C.Docker
D.ModelSim
E.Wireshark
4.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的代碼分析工具?
A.SonarQube
B.Coverity
C.Fortify
D.Checkmarx
E.GDB
5.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的文檔生成工具?
A.Doxygen
B.Sphinx
C.Javadoc
D.DocBook
E.Markdown
三、判斷題(每題2分,共5題)
1.嵌入式系統(tǒng)開發(fā)中,IDE主要用于代碼編輯、編譯、調試等功能。()
2.GDB是嵌入式系統(tǒng)開發(fā)中常用的調試工具,支持遠程調試功能。()
3.RT-ThreadStudio是嵌入式系統(tǒng)開發(fā)中常用的RTOS開發(fā)工具,支持多種RTOS內核。()
4.HAL(硬件抽象層)是嵌入式系統(tǒng)開發(fā)中用于處理硬件接口的工具。()
5.Wireshark是嵌入式系統(tǒng)開發(fā)中常用的網(wǎng)絡通信分析工具,支持多種協(xié)議分析。()
四、簡答題(每題5分,共10分)
1.簡述嵌入式系統(tǒng)開發(fā)中常用的集成開發(fā)環(huán)境(IDE)的功能。
2.簡述嵌入式系統(tǒng)開發(fā)中常用的調試工具GDB的特點及其應用場景。
二、多項選擇題(每題3分,共10題)
1.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的操作系統(tǒng)?
A.Linux
B.WindowsCE
C.VxWorks
D.FreeRTOS
E.QNX
2.在嵌入式系統(tǒng)開發(fā)中,以下哪些是常見的編程語言?
A.C
B.C++
C.Java
D.Python
E.Assembly
3.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的編譯器?
A.GCC
B.IAREWARM
C.KeilMDK
D.ARMCompiler
E.CodeWarrior
4.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的調試器?
A.GDB
B.IOLogger
C.RealViewMDK
D.OpenOCD
E.ST-Link
5.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的版本控制工具?
A.Git
B.Subversion(SVN)
C.Perforce
D.Mercurial
E.Bazaar
6.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的項目管理工具?
A.JIRA
B.Trac
C.Bugzilla
D.Trello
E.Asana
7.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的代碼編輯器?
A.VSCode
B.Atom
C.Notepad++
D.IntelliJIDEA
E.NetBeans
8.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的性能分析工具?
A.Valgrind
B.gprof
C.IntelVTune
D.LTTng
E.perf
9.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的數(shù)據(jù)可視化工具?
A.gnuplot
B.matplotlib
C.Plotly
D.D3.js
E.Visio
10.以下哪些是嵌入式系統(tǒng)開發(fā)中常用的電子設計自動化(EDA)工具?
A.AltiumDesigner
B.EDAplay
C.KiCad
D.Cadence
E.MentorGraphics
三、判斷題(每題2分,共10題)
1.嵌入式系統(tǒng)通常具有低功耗、小尺寸和強大的功能特點。()
2.Linux操作系統(tǒng)是嵌入式系統(tǒng)中應用最廣泛的操作系統(tǒng)之一。()
3.GCC編譯器可以生成針對多種CPU架構的機器代碼。()
4.在嵌入式系統(tǒng)開發(fā)中,使用匯編語言可以提高代碼的執(zhí)行效率。()
5.GDB調試器不支持對嵌入式系統(tǒng)進行遠程調試。()
6.版本控制工具可以幫助開發(fā)者管理代碼的版本和變更歷史。()
7.項目管理工具主要用于跟蹤項目進度和資源分配。()
8.在嵌入式系統(tǒng)開發(fā)中,性能分析工具可以幫助識別和優(yōu)化代碼中的性能瓶頸。()
9.數(shù)據(jù)可視化工具在嵌入式系統(tǒng)開發(fā)中主要用于硬件電路的設計和仿真。()
10.EDA工具主要用于嵌入式系統(tǒng)的軟件開發(fā)和測試。()
四、簡答題(每題5分,共6題)
1.簡述嵌入式系統(tǒng)開發(fā)的生命周期及其主要階段。
2.解釋什么是嵌入式系統(tǒng)中的裸機編程,并列舉其在嵌入式系統(tǒng)開發(fā)中的應用場景。
3.說明在嵌入式系統(tǒng)開發(fā)中使用版本控制工具(如Git)的主要優(yōu)勢和挑戰(zhàn)。
4.描述嵌入式系統(tǒng)開發(fā)中性能優(yōu)化的關鍵點,并簡要說明如何進行性能分析。
5.闡述嵌入式系統(tǒng)開發(fā)中實時操作系統(tǒng)(RTOS)的重要性,并舉例說明RTOS在某個特定嵌入式系統(tǒng)中的應用。
6.討論嵌入式系統(tǒng)開發(fā)中如何平衡軟件和硬件資源,以確保系統(tǒng)穩(wěn)定性和效率。
試卷答案如下
一、單項選擇題
1.D
解析思路:FlashMagic主要用于固件更新和編程,不是調試工具。
2.A
解析思路:Eclipse是一個通用的IDE,而QtCreator、VisualStudioCode和NetBeans主要用于特定領域的開發(fā)。
3.C
解析思路:VirtualBox和Docker是虛擬化工具,ModelSim是仿真工具,而QEMU是硬件虛擬化軟件。
4.A
解析思路:SonarQube是一個代碼質量平臺,提供靜態(tài)代碼分析功能。
5.B
解析思路:LD是鏈接器,用于將編譯后的目標文件鏈接成可執(zhí)行文件。
6.A
解析思路:RT-ThreadStudio是專門為RT-ThreadRTOS設計的IDE。
7.B
解析思路:VHDL和Verilog是硬件描述語言,用于描述數(shù)字電路。
8.C
解析思路:HAL(硬件抽象層)提供了一套標準化的接口,用于處理硬件接口。
9.B
解析思路:TCPdump用于捕獲和顯示網(wǎng)絡上的數(shù)據(jù)包,而Wireshark提供了更豐富的分析功能。
10.A
解析思路:Doxygen是生成代碼文檔的工具,而Markdown主要用于文本格式化。
二、多項選擇題
1.A,B,C,D,E
解析思路:這些IDE都是嵌入式系統(tǒng)開發(fā)中常用的集成開發(fā)環(huán)境。
2.A,B,D,E
解析思路:這些編程語言在嵌入式系統(tǒng)開發(fā)中都有廣泛應用。
3.A,B,C,D,E
解析思路:這些編譯器都是嵌入式系統(tǒng)開發(fā)中常用的編譯工具。
4.A,B,C,D,E
解析思路:這些調試器都是嵌入式系統(tǒng)開發(fā)中常用的調試工具。
5.A,B,C,D,E
解析思路:這些版本控制工具都是嵌入式系統(tǒng)開發(fā)中常用的代碼管理工具。
6.A,B,C,D,E
解析思路:這些項目管理工具都是嵌入式系統(tǒng)開發(fā)中常用的項目管理工具。
7.A,B,C,D,E
解析思路:這些代碼編輯器都是嵌入式系統(tǒng)開發(fā)中常用的文本編輯器。
8.A,B,C,D,E
解析思路:這些性能分析工具都是嵌入式系統(tǒng)開發(fā)中常用的性能分析工具。
9.A,B,C,D,E
解析思路:這些數(shù)據(jù)可視化工具都是嵌入式系統(tǒng)開發(fā)中常用的數(shù)據(jù)可視化工具。
10.A,B,C,D,E
解析思路:這些EDA工具都是嵌入式系統(tǒng)開發(fā)中常用的電子設計自動化工具。
三、判斷題
1.√
解析思路:嵌入式系統(tǒng)通常設計用于特定任務,因此具有低功耗、小尺寸和強大的功能特點。
2.√
解析思路:Linux因其開源、可定制和穩(wěn)定性,在嵌入式系統(tǒng)中廣泛應用。
3.√
解析思路:GCC編譯器支持多種CPU架構,可以生成針對不同平臺的機器代碼。
4.√
解析思路:匯編語言直接與硬件交互,可以優(yōu)化代碼執(zhí)行效率。
5.×
解析思路:GDB支持遠程調試,可以遠程連接嵌入式系統(tǒng)進行調試。
6.√
解析思路:版本控制工具可以幫助開發(fā)者追蹤代碼變更,管理版本歷史。
7.√
解析思路:項目管理工具可以幫助團隊跟蹤項目進度,分配資源。
8.√
解析思路:性能分析工具可以幫助開發(fā)者識別和優(yōu)化代碼中的性能瓶頸。
9.×
解析思路:數(shù)據(jù)可視化工具主要用于數(shù)據(jù)處理和可視化展示,不直接用于硬件電路設計。
10.×
解析思路:EDA工具主要用于硬件設計,而非軟件開發(fā)和測試。
四、簡答題
1.嵌入式系統(tǒng)開發(fā)的生命周期包括需求分析、系統(tǒng)設計、硬件選型、軟件開發(fā)、系統(tǒng)集成、測試和部署等階段。
2.裸機編程是指在沒有操作系統(tǒng)或其他軟件支持的情況下直接編寫與硬件交互的代碼。應用場景包括嵌入式系統(tǒng)中的實時性要求高、資源受限的場景。
3.版本控制工具的優(yōu)勢包括
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 計算機二級MySQL使用技巧的分享試題及答案
- 政策制定中的數(shù)據(jù)驅動分析試題及答案
- 網(wǎng)絡流量配置與監(jiān)控的最佳實踐試題及答案
- 嵌入式系統(tǒng)的界面設計原則試題及答案
- 網(wǎng)絡技術學習中的高效策略試題及答案
- 2025版高考語文一輪復習全程訓練計劃天天練4新題型適應專練四含解析
- 學校體育教育活動AI應用行業(yè)跨境出海項目商業(yè)計劃書
- 校園足球教練培訓班企業(yè)制定與實施新質生產(chǎn)力項目商業(yè)計劃書
- 智能建筑照明集成材料企業(yè)制定與實施新質生產(chǎn)力項目商業(yè)計劃書
- 環(huán)保木質吉他生產(chǎn)線升級行業(yè)跨境出海項目商業(yè)計劃書
- 國家開放大學《實 用管理基礎》形考任務1-4參考答案
- 高空作業(yè)規(guī)程及標準
- 急性創(chuàng)傷的現(xiàn)場急救和評估
- “燃氣安全我知道”知識競賽考試題及答案
- 水質監(jiān)測服務投標方案(技術標)
- 2025年中考作文試題預測及范文
- 2024年高中學生主題班會 戰(zhàn)鼓響全軍出擊!高三主題班會最后一課 課件
- GB/T 17775-2024旅游景區(qū)質量等級劃分
- 橡膠壩工程施工質量驗收評定表及填表說明
- 【詞匯】近五年高考英語超綱詞+音標+詞義
- 人教版五年級數(shù)學下冊期末試卷(一套)
評論
0/150
提交評論